Before You Call
- ✓Ask for total price before work begins
- ✓Check for a local address and licence number
- ✓Get a written estimate for bigger jobs
- ✗Avoid cash-only, no-receipt companies
- ✗Don't accept "starting at $15" quotes

How much does a locksmith cost in Charlotte?
In Charlotte, a house lockout typically costs $85–$195, with an average of around $138. Car lockouts run $46–$138. Prices vary by time of day, service type, and how complex the lock is.
What is the average locksmith call-out fee in Charlotte?
Most Charlotte locksmiths charge a service call fee of $46–$92 just to show up, separate from the work itself. Always confirm whether the quoted price includes the call-out fee or if it's added on top.
How do I avoid locksmith scams in Charlotte?
Charlotte has documented locksmith scam operations that advertise $15–$35 online rates then charge 3–5x that amount on arrival. Protect yourself by: getting a total price estimate before they come, asking for their NC licence number, checking reviews on Google Maps, and avoiding cash-only companies with no local address.

What should I do if I'm locked out in Charlotte?
First, check if any windows or other doors are unlocked. If you rent, call your landlord or property manager — they may have a spare key. If you own or your landlord isn't available, call a verified locksmith. Use this directory to find one in Charlotte and check the price range before calling to avoid being overcharged.
How much does an after-hours locksmith cost in Charlotte?
After-hours locksmith calls in Charlotte typically add $25–$75 on top of regular rates. A house lockout that costs $138 during the day may run $188–$213 at night or on weekends. Always ask for the total after-hours price before the locksmith comes out.
How long does a locksmith take to arrive in Charlotte?
Most Charlotte locksmiths quote a 15–30 minute arrival window for standard lockout calls. Response times vary by area and time of day — busier parts of Charlotte may take longer. If a locksmith quotes more than 45 minutes, it's worth calling another provider from this directory.
